ALL CLIMBING SALES ARE FINAL. With the creation of the BRD by Metolius – we have achieved a simple – safe and bombproof belay/rappel device. The principle behind the BRD is very simple: as the load of a falling climber is applied – the carabiner is pulled into the scientifically engineered rope slots and the rope is squeezed between the carabiner and the BRD. The result is that a tremendous amount of friction is generated – allowing the belayer to easily catch long – hard falls with relatively light hand pressure. For rappelling – the BRD will give you a relatively slow and controlled (and we feel safer) rappel. If the rappel is moving too slowly – you can re-orient the device for a speedier descent. Based on a design by Greg Lowe.By incorporating a rigid stem on this device,climbers can go from full lock-off to whipping rope out in a single, smooth action, no more binding up as the device tries to free itself! And the amount of friction can be completelyadjusted to suit your particular need. Does your climber outweigh you? Are you using skinny ropes? Then set up the brake line through the V-Slots! Clipping in short (into the oblong hole in the center of the stem) adds even more braking power. Climbing with fat ropes, a skinny partner or on low-angle slabs? Then belay off the U-Grooves for less friction and clip into the bottom hole of the SBGII! And if you’ve ever rapped on a single 8mm or 9mm ropes with a traditional belay device, you know what a fast and loose ride that can be! With the SBGII, wrap that skinny cord around the rigid stem and rappel figure-8 style for the ultimate in control and safety.”Unlike the keeper loops that all the other devices in our test utilize, the SBG II features a solid-metal stem, which renders the durability issue moot. The stem has two clip-in points ? one at the end for belaying and rappelling with single ropes, and one in the center for belaying with skinny double ropes. The tube features deep rope-controlling jaws on one side and rounder and feeding-friendly grooves on the other, so you can rig accordingly. The one downside to the SBG II is its complicated feature set ? take time to read the instructions so you get full value.”  -Climbing Magazine

Petzl Grigri Belay Device


Petzl Grigri Belay Device


$94.95


The Grigri Belay Device, invented by Petzl, introduced a revolutionary technique of belaying and descending. Others have tried to copy but the Grigri remains a quantum leap ahead and is still the premium choice for a self-locking belay. The Grigri allows belaying and lowering of a climber even where the latter is heavier than the belayer. A handle allows easy control of the device and smooth running of the rope. The Grigri works somewhat like an automobile seat belt: when movements are slow, the rope runs freely through the device; when there is a shock load, the Grigri locks, jamming the rope with a cam.

The Ben Nevis Challenge, is it Right for Your Group?

Ben Nevis, the highest point in the U.K. While this is a mountain, no real mountain climbing is involved. The event is an uphill hike. Typically the event is sponsored as a charity fund raiser with challengers being funded by pledges to the charity if the challenger succeeds. Being the highest point in the U.K. some spectacular views are to be had.

Glasgow is the nearest airport. Transport from within the U.K. is generally had by taking the train at your local station. The Imperial hotel is a three star concern near Ft William. B&B’s are numerous as well. Most groups will opt for an arranged outing with a specialist company.  These companies will arrange for a coach to pick up your group at the airport if needed. Arrange lodgings, provide insurance, set the itinerary, and generally manage the experience.

In addition to walking up the trail to the summit for the Ben Nevis Challenge, a full range of climbing experiences is offered for more adventurous groups. Summertime climbers will find rock climbs from Difficult to Very Severe and lengths of 300 to 600 meters. The Tower Ridge is a tough scramble. The north face of Ben Nevis is for more advanced climbers. Guides can and should be used.

Wintertime climbers enjoy ice know for its crampon holding qualities.  Because it is constantly melting and freezing the consistency becomes ideal and “toffee-like”. In the wintertime the north face of Ben Nevis finds all manner of mountaineering skills used to navigate a variety of climbs. Advances in gear have made the various routes accessible to a range of climbers.

Every September the first Saturday is race day. The Ben Nevis Race attracts hill runners who compete for elapsed time. Runners who compete for 21 consecutive races earn a plaque. Other lodgings at Fort William include The Clan Macduff hotel and Rustic View Lochyside Bed and Breakfast. Camping parks are also in the area.    

Whatever the composition of your group Ben Nevis offers a challenge. The trail sees everyone from leisure hikers looking for the best view in the U.K. to hill runners and even wheelchair athletes vying for lower times. Rock Climbing year round with a full range of mountaineering skills in the winter. Located in Ft.William and accessible to anyone in the U.K. by train, coaches are available from Glasgow airport. Packaged outings can be arranged by experienced outers or your experience can be custom tailored.

The community of Fort William is quite accustomed to the variety of climbers and any required gear can be purchased or rented. The weather can be an unexpected challenge so the shops will contain everything you need for rain, wind, snow, and even the occasional sunny day. The local constable even has “hill forms” similar to a flight plan for airplanes or float plan for boaters which details your trip. Many things are subjective, but this climb does provide the best view in the U.K. without qualification.
